Ja Rule lil Wayne Arrested Guns New York rappersVaguely past-their-best rappers getting arrested in New York on gun charges are a little bit like buses; you wait ages for one and then two come along at once – plus they shoot you if you don't have the right change and they never smile.

Last night in Manhattan, the NYPD managed to arrest both Ja Rule and Lil Wayne on gun possession charges in two separate incidents, it's been reported. However, as unrelated as the arrests go, we can't help shake the feeling that Ja Rule and Lil Wayne were planning to meet up in an abandoned carpark for a gunfight which would end their long-running feud  over which rapper had the lousiest Hollywood career. It's thought that Ja Rule had angered Lil Wayne – who was leading thanks to his cameo in a forthcoming golfing comedy – by making a sequel to his Steven Seagal movie Half Past Dead in the knowledge that no rapper could ever make any movie as inept as that.

In the past when the police have made two arrests on rappers in one night, chances are that both rappers would have probably been Busta Rhymes, who's shortly going to be standing four trials at once. But last night the NYPD struck it lucky, somehow managing to arrest gravel-voiced, famous five years ago rapper Ja Rule and gremlin-voiced, not really famous ever rapper Lil Wayne both on the same night. The New York Daily News reports:

Ja Rule and two others were in a luxury car that was pulled over just after 10:30 p.m. Police said a .40-caliber pistol was recovered from inside the vehicle. The Queens native, whose real name is Jeffrey Atkins, is known for dissing rival rappers 50 Cent, Eminem and Dr. Dre in his songs. Just an hour later, police said cops witnessed rapper Lil Wayne and another man smoking marijuana. Upon being searched, police found a .40-caliber pistol.

While the police are saying that both arrests were completely separate and unrelated, we're understandably a little bit surprised at the near-synchronicity of the arrests. Really now – rappers? With guns? Whatever next. Honestly, if it wasn't for Obie Trice shooting himself, Beanie Sigel getting shot, Cam'ron getting shot, Suge Knight getting shot, Snoop Dogg being arrested with a gun, Fabolous getting shot and Busta Rhymes' bodyguard getting shot, we'd have trouble believing that rappers even knew what guns were.

However, the ramifications for these arrests are much greater than they may at first seem. With both Busta Rhymes and Snoop Dogg both facing jail sentences for various wrongdoings, Ja Rule and Lil Wayne were the natural heirs of their popsong guest-rap crowns. But now both Ja Rule and Lil Wayne have been arrested on gun possession charges too, that means there'll soon be a backlog of popsongs with empty gaps where a guest-rap should be. And, since nature abhors a vacuum, how long can it really be before all popsong guest raps are taken on by Brian Harvey from East 17 and this man?
